TandemAdverb1. One behind the other; "ride tandem on a bicycle built for two"; "riding horses down the path in tandem". Noun1. A bicycle with two sets of pedals and two seats. Source: WordNet 1.7.1 Copyright © 2001 by Princeton University. All rights reserved. |
Date "tandem" was first used in popular English literature: sometime before 1588. (references) |

Electrical Engineering | A telephone switching arrangement in which the trunk from the calling switch is connected to a destination switch's trunk through an intermediate switch. Source: European Union. (references) |
Mining | A. A double-axle drive unit for a truck or grader. A bogie. (references) |
Slang in 1811 | TANDEM. A two-wheeled chaise, buggy, or noddy, drawn by two horses, one before the other: that is, AT LENGTH. Source: 1811 Dictionary of the Vulgar Tongue. |
